As far as I am aware, Hungary is a very popular location for Medicine study, generally held in very high regard (especially the academies in Pecs and Szeged, which seem to be especially popular with Norwegians and Israelis). I have no idea about the quality of this field in Poland.

First of all there is no exam to pass to study medicine in Norway. Its all about ur grades from high school. If you want to study in either Poland or Hungary you should ask your self. Are you really motivated to study medicine? Are you willing to study 10-12 hours a day, every day?

I study myself in budapest, and I have a lot of friends who study in Poland. I saw one guy said u can just bribe urway through the school in central/eastern europe. If you would even try this you will be banned/blacklisted from every university in Europe. They are very strict about these things here since there has been talk about this in the past.

In Norway medical school is much lighter on the theory and there is more focus on the clinical things. If you would get accepted in Norway you are more or less a doctor. This is not the case in Hungary. In the two first years they will do anything they can to fail you: Why?

1. Because getting an MD is not about being just a good student, its also that you need to prove that ur motivated to be a doctor and that you are strong enough to handle defeat.

2. When you have to repeat a year, you have to pay more...

Except from that studying in Hungary is fantastic, I love every second of it. And Im proud that when I pass my final year I can say that I deserve that MD title. And btw you will more theory than most other candidates from other European/US med. universities.

And dont care about the rankings, it doesnt tell you anything about how much you have to study and how good doctor you will be.
